
Rick Gundling discusses the importance of reviewing and negotiating medical bills to avoid errors and financial strain.
80% of hospital bills contain errors, and most people don’t realize that medical bills are negotiable. Rick Gundling, Senior Vice President of the Healthcare Financial Management Association, recommends that consumers request an itemized bill after hospitalization and review every charge carefully. He explains that prices for healthcare are often negotiable, and hospitals frequently offer financial assistance and prompt-pay discount programs—but healthcare consumers need to ask.
